Chloroacetaldehyde, which reacts selectively with cytosine and adenine nucleotides to give fluorescent etheno‐bridged derivatives, was synthesized bearing a 14 C label. The chloroacetaldehyde l‐ 14 C, prepared from glycerol‐2‐ 14 C, was used to form etheno‐bridged adenine and cytosine nucleotides for enzyme studies and was applied to the chemical modification of tRNA.
